The designation “M8 bolt” primarily refers to a metric bolt with a nominal diameter of 8 millimeters. The “M” indeed stands for “metric,” indicating the use of the metric system for measurement, which is standardized and widely adopted internationally. This helps distinguish it from bolts measured in imperial units, such as inches. The “8” following the “M” specifies the bolt’s outer thread diameter, which is crucial for fitting nuts and pre-drilled holes accurately.
However, the classification of M8 bolts goes beyond just their diameter. While diameter is a fundamental parameter, other factors such as thread pitch (the distance between threads), length, head type, and material composition significantly set them apart within the category. For example, an M8 bolt might come with a coarse or fine thread, which influences its application depending on whether you need quick assembly or stronger holding power.
The material of an M8 bolt plays a substantial role in its durability and performance. Common materials include stainless steel, carbon steel, and alloy steel, each offering varying degrees of corrosion resistance, tensile strength, and suitability for different environmental conditions. Therefore, the material choice aligns closely with the intended application, whether it’s for automotive, construction, or machinery purposes.
Application demands also influence the selection of an M8 bolt over others. Its size makes it a versatile choice for medium-load applications where precise fit and moderate strength are required. In summary, the M8 designation is a shorthand for a nuanced specification combining metric sizing, mechanical properties, and suitability for diverse engineering needs.
